That's great, you must have gone through a lot of work to get to this point! I once went down the line of spectroscopy. Bought a book and tried to understand how I could do it. I started trying to make my own spectrascope (not wanting to fork out the $$$$ for a real one), from a Cokin rainbow filter and so on. Didn't get far, eventually gave up. It was a huge steep learning curve which I just couldn't climb. Chose a different steep learning curve instead
I have high respect for amateurs who do manage to achieve accurate spectra results